Ohio State Women's Volleyball: NCAA Tournament Round 2

After an impressive Tournament opening sweep of Notre Dame, Ohio State matched up against Kentucky in the second round.  That is especially unfortunate considering that Kentucky was hosting in Lexington, giving them a home court advantage.

Even still, the Buckeyes came out firing as they picked up a 25-18 first set win.  Unfortunately it was all downhill from there.  The Buckeyes fought to a 24-26 loss in set two before being demolished for the next two sets, 15-25 and 18-25.  This match brought their season to an end but it was still an impressive run for the squad.

In the last match of her Ohio State career Mari Hole did what she could, picking up 18 kills but also making a few mistakes with 9 errors.  Kaitlyn Leary continued her late season surge with 14 kills while Mariah Booth added 9.  Emily Danks wasn't as effective as normal, she only had 6 kills on a measly 22 attempts, although she did add 2 service aces.

Amanda Peterson had 40 assists, but they came on 99 total attempts.  Mari Hole also picked up 12 digs while Davi Disalvatore led the D with 16 digs.

For the Wildcats, Lauren O'Conner led the way with 16 kills.  Alexandra Morgan and Whitney Billings chipped in with 10 kills each.  Kentucky came up with only 15 hitting errors for the match which may have been the difference maker.  Ohio State had 23.

The service line was another measuring stick of how this match progressed.  Ohio State had only 4 aces compared to 8 service errors while Kentucky picked up a whopping 10 aces to go with 9 errors.

The Buckeyes finished their season with a 23-11 overall record after going 13-7 in the Big Ten Conference.
